LOCAL SERVICES FOR ISLINGTON

Your local pharmacy 

Your high street pharmacist offers on the spot, expert advice on a range of illnesses and can give advice about how to use medicines and any questions you may have.

Your high street pharmacist can prescribe medicines for the following conditions, without you needing to see a GP or make an appointment: impetigo (skin infection), infected insect bites, earache, sore throat, sinusitis, urinary tract infections, and shingles. This is called Pharmacy First.

They can also provide free medicine for minor illnesses if you are eligible. Find out more: Self-care medicines scheme.

Help from NHS 111

If you’re worried about a symptom and not sure what help you need, visit 111.nhs.uk or call 111.

NHS 111 will direct you to the best place to get the care you need from your local health team.

 

GP evening and weekend appointments

You can book an evening or weekend appointment at a GP hub in Islington by:

  • contacting your GP practice as usual during opening hours
  • outside of your GP practice opening hours, contact NHS 111

 

Urgent Treatment Centres

The Urgent Treatment Centre at Whittington Hospital provides treatment for minor illnesses, injuries and non-life-threatening conditions which require urgent or immediate attention.

The urgent treatment centre is based within the hospital’s A&E department: Whittington Hospital, Magdala Avenue, London N19 5NF

Mental health support

You can visit the Islington NHS Talking Therapies Service (iCope) or call 020 3317 7252 for free, confidential help for common mental health problems such as stress, anxiety, depression, and insomnia.

Support with health costs and the cost of living

To find out if you can get help with health costs such as prescriptions or travel to your hospital appointments visit help with health costs

If you’re struggling with the cost of food, energy and other bills, you are not alone. Help, support and advice is available from Islington Council or on 020 7527 8222.

They can help to identify what benefits and financial support you are entitled to, help you make a claim, and put you in touch with other local services that may be able to help you.

You can also contact your local Citizens Advice for free advice on a range of problems, such as with work, debt, benefits, immigration, housing, and more by calling 0808 278 7836 and Citizens Advice Islington.
